Chapter 8. Her Jealous Side

I walked out of the office building in a state of urgency, I had taken permission from Mr Jones to leave work early with the excuse of going to gather some Intel on Alessio D'Amelio but really I was going to meet up with Chris to tell him that I was no longer interested in investigating Alessio. 

I had called him earlier and we agreed to meet up at a local coffee shop where neither of us would be recognized to protect both our reputations. I was a notable investigative reporter who was known for exposing shady businessmen so me being seen with a controversial businessman like Christopher was definitely going to spark up rumours, and he on the other hand had a fiancee so he wouldn't want her thinking that he was cheating on her.
